Meet Gerald, a giraffe who dreams of making friends and fitting in. Join Gerald on his heartfelt journey as he discovers that true friendship isn’t about fitting in, but about being yourself.This charming rhyming tale, beautifully illustrated and full of lively characters, teaches young readers an important lesson: our differences are what make us special. Perfect for bedtime or classroom reading, Gerald the Giraffe is a story that will resonate with children and parents alike.Whether you’re feathered or spotted, shy or bold, this delightful book celebrates the unique qualities that make each of us shine.
